The conversation explores the evolution of baseball culture, emphasizing the importance of maintaining personal authenticity and 'swag' while navigating the intense pressure of professional sports. Key themes include the mental toughness required to handle failure, the value of therapy and visualization for performance, and the impact of representation in sports.
Key takeaways 4
Authenticity drives success: Players who try to conform to coaching instructions rather than playing their natural game often struggle, whereas those who embrace their unique style (e.g., Ken Griffey Jr.'s flair) tend to have more sustained success.
Mental health is critical: The guests highlight that baseball is 90-95% mental, and utilizing therapy, visualization, and emotional processing is essential for longevity and performance, debunking the myth that athletes must be emotionless machines.
Humility through early failure: Young prospects often face a harsh reality check in professional baseball where physical talent is common; learning to communicate with coaches and accept guidance is a crucial early career lesson.
Representation matters: AJ Andrews shares how her presence as a Black woman winning a Gold Glove provides visibility and inspiration for young girls who rarely see themselves represented at that level.
